I grabbed the Nintendo Switch OLED Console - The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om Edition in green, and it's like owning a piece of gaming art. The console is covered in detailed designs inspired by Tears of the Kingdom, with the back of the switch in black featuring stylish black swirls. The white dock is adorned with gold designs, giving it an elegant look, while the gold Joy-Con controllers boast unique green and white designs that tie the whole aesthetic together beautifully. Additionally, I bought a 1TB disk separately, so I can't comment on how large/small the storage capacity out of the box, is.
Pros:
- The design is breathtaking, with Zelda-inspired artwork that makes it a collector's item.
- The OLED screen is a game-changer, offering vivid colors, enhanced contrast, and deep blacks that make every game look better.
- Gameplay is smooth and seamless, thanks to the powerful internals of the console, ensuring no lag.
- Exclusive content like themed wallpapers and custom menus adds to the unique experience of owning this edition.
- Improved features such as better battery life, a sturdy kickstand, and a built-in Ethernet port in the dock enhance the gaming experience.
Cons:
- The upgrades, aside from the OLED screen, are not significantly different from previous Switch models, which might be a consideration for some.
- There's a chance of experiencing Joy-Con drift, a common issue with Switch controllers.
- The price is higher due to the unique design, which might not justify the purchase for those just looking for gameplay improvements.
The OLED Switch has proven to be a fantastic upgrade, especially for handheld mode, with its impressive screen bringing games to life with richer colors and deeper contrasts. For fans of The Legend of Zelda, this special edition console is a dream come true, offering both a stunning tribute to the franchise and an enhanced gaming experience. While the availability and price might be a concern, for those who value both form and function in their gaming console, this edition is definitely worth considering.

For an extra $10 USD compared to the standard OLED edition of the Switch this purchase is pretty much a no-brainer if you're a Zelda fan. The prints on the controllers, console, and dock are all high quality and don't seem at risk of simply fading away after some use.
Aside from the special design the console performs as you would expect for Nintendo hardware. You don't purchase it for the processing power, you buy it for the titles you can play on it. The mobility with the Switch lineup has always been great and the OLED model only builds on that. The rear kickstand is much more robust than the original Switch, the OLED screen really makes colors pop in handheld mode, and the larger screen while trading an ever-so-slight amount of pixel density for a smaller bezel and larger image is really nice. Despite it only being a few tenths of an inch larger it makes a noticeable difference.
Overall it's a great purchase. Would recommend to anyone who is interested.

Got this to replace an old gen1 switch with a noisy fan.
Pros:
- screen is larger, brighter, with better contrast
- Zelda design suits me personally
- Dock is 100% the same, so if you’re upgrading and you have another tv, they can both be ready to play or charge your switch
- Nintendo has improved the account migration progress from what it was years ago - it was painless and easy, for the nost part
Cons
- screen is the same resolution as before, despite the improvements
- there is likely to be a new switch version announced in 8-12 months, so if you want improved performance or 4k support, you’d best wait for that
- account migration was easy, but it’s a shame that I had to erase my micro sd card and reinstall all my games rather than do a clone of my old switch and its files. That would have been an even easier experience.
- Be aware that this Zelda Edition does NOT come with the game. That’s easy to miss at first glance.
- The look of the designs will not be to everyone’s tastes. Make sure you look closely at pictures before you buy.
All in all, this is recommended if you like Zelda & the TOTK designs, are in the market for a new Switch, and know you’re not going to FOMO when the next switch version comes out.

Upgraded from my launch Switch. It’s got a much better screen (smaller bezels, better color, glass protector), much better kickstand, speakers that still work (my previous one had a broken speaker), better battery life, sturdier Joy-Con rails, and less flimsy game card cover. The dock has the removable back cable cover, a smoother more modern finish, and ethernet port.
Specific to this model, the design is frickin’ fantastic. Absolutely love the color and art on the dock and Joy-Cons. The back of the Switch itself is nicely textured as well. I wanted the front of the dock to be textured with the art displayed on it, but it’s okay how it is.
Overall, I’m satisfied with my purchase as it upgrades my handheld Switch experience nicely. Nothing really changes when docked. The storage could be more but I already have a microSD card that greatly expands it so it doesn’t really matter to me.

The Legend of Zelda Tears of the Kingdom Nintendo Switch OLED has an awesome themed design on both the dock as well as the joycons. Coming from the original Switch I found that this console’s higher resolution screen was not only brighter, but a completely different experience when playing in handheld mode. The upgraded screen, paired with the larger internal memory, as well as the Ethernet being built in for this model are enough reasons to buy new or upgrade from the original Switch. An additional feature added for this model is a slightly larger space to slide the handheld into the TV dock. If you have a Switch with a decent amount of age on it you may know that the old docks scuffed the screen and the back of the console. The extra room on this one as well as the 2 added bumpers should eliminate that issue. The only negative that I have found in the OLED family as a whole is that the game cartridge port is more difficult to open than prior models. For me it is not a huge issue because I insert a game and it sits in the console for weeks or months as the only game of focus. For those who swap games out often, this could be a pain point for you.
